Pictures of England

Search:

Historic Towns & Picturesque Villages

A picture of Piccadilly

Piccadilly

in the county of Greater London

Torcross on Slapton Ley in Devon

Torcross

in the county of Devon

Sunset on Hayle Beach, Cornwall.

Hayle

in the county of Cornwall